Just how to Utilize a Silverlune Silicon Carbide Sharpening Rock Correctly .
Using the Silverlune silicon carbide developing stone starts with prep work. Initially, put the rock on a steady surface area. A moist towel beneath stops it from gliding. If you favor damp sharpening, sprinkle some water externally– it aids carry away metal bits. Hold your knife at a stable angle, generally in between 15 and 20 levels. Push the blade forward throughout the rock in smooth strokes, keeping that angle. Do the very same number of strokes on each side to keep the edge even. After honing, rinse the stone and wipe it dry. Never ever save it damp– it can compromise over time. Novices often hurry this action, however perseverance settles in a knifelike side. FAQs Concerning the Silverlune Silicon Carbide Sharpening Rock .
1. Can I make use of oil on this rock?
No. The Silverlune silicon carbide sharpening stone is made for completely dry or water use only. Oil can obstruct its pores and decrease cutting rate.
2. How usually should I flatten the rock?
Inspect it every few usages. If the surface area really feels uneven or your blade rocks instead of moving level, it’s time to lap it with a squashing rock or coarse sandpaper on glass.
3. Is it as well hostile for fine edges?
It’s hostile, yes– but that benefits initial shaping. Follow up with a finer grit rock if you need a sleek, hair-splitting edge.
4. Will it work on ceramic blades?
No. Ceramic is tougher than silicon carbide. Stay with ruby rocks for those.
5. The length of time does the stone last?
With proper treatment, it can last years. Prevent dropping it, keep it tidy, and store it dry. Its life expectancy far goes beyond softer choices.
6. Do I require special skills to use it?
Not really. Fundamental technique matters greater than experience. Keep your angle stable, utilize light stress, and allow the rough do the job. Many individuals get comfortable within a couple of shots.
7. Can I develop serrated blades with it?
You can repair the level side, yet the serrations themselves need a conical rod or specialized device. The rock aids keep total blade health, though.
